Elonda is a contemporary given name, primarily of American origin, likely crafted in the mid-20th century. While its exact etymology is not definitively recorded, it appears to be a creative blend, possibly combining the popular 'El-' prefix found in names like Eleanor or Elizabeth with the suffix '-onda,' which evokes a sense of rhythm and flow. It stands as an example of modern name creation, aiming for a sound that is both familiar and distinct.
